The annual business cycle sets the delivery agenda for the year ahead. The Group and Entity goals provide clear direction for the priorities that should feature in setting team and individual objectives.
Check-Ins are regular discussions between individuals and managers to review ongoing goals, performance, development, and engagement. The manager summarizes the discussion in a Snapshot.
The Year-end Performance Assessment is a core element of the performance cycle. It is a time for individuals to reflect on their greatest achievements and their biggest challenges, and prepare for the year ahead.
Performance ratings reflect both what the individual achieved (business objectives) and how they achieved it (behaviors).
Calibration is a performance-related process that ensures that individuals’ contributions are rated in a fair and comparative fashion and differentiates performance across the organization.
